About Medela

Through advancing research, observing natural behavior, and listening to our customers, Medela turns science into care while nurturing health for generations. Medela supports millions of moms, babies, patients, and healthcare professionals in more than 100 countries all over the world. As the healthcare choice for more than 6 million hospitals and homes across the globe, Medela provides the leading research-based breast milk feeding products, healthcare solutions for hospitals, and clinical education.

A family-owned company, Medela has 20 subsidiaries in Europe, the Americas, Asia and Australia, three production and warehouse facilities in Switzerland, the U.S and China and a worldwide distribution network in over 70 countries. With more than 1,500 employees, Medela is dedicated to developing breakthrough innovations that build better health outcomes and improve the lives of moms, babies and patients.

Founded in 1961 by Olle Larsson, his son Michael Larsson serves as Chairman of the Board of Directors since 2001. Thomas Golücke is the CEO of the company since 2024.
